毕马威近日发布《全球并购趋势与中国并购市场展望》报告,该报告基于对全球20个国家和地区逾700名并购交易参与者的系统调研[1]。报告显示,全球并购交易正在恢复活力,但增长态势不均衡[1]。其中,亚太和美洲地区对市场前景预期相对乐观,而欧洲、中东和非洲地区的信心相对偏低[1]。此外,人工智能已逐步嵌入尽职调查、建模和整合规划等交易环节[1]。
中国并购市场展现出鲜明的结构性特征[1]。交易数量维持低位,但单笔平均交易规模呈现显著扩张[1]。战略政策引导作用日益显现,制造与科技业的并购占比显著提升,特别是在半导体和新能源等领域表现尤为突出[1]。毕马威中国交易咨询服务主管合伙人林琳表示,"本土市场的并购在新质生产力战略框架下,呈现战略性行业加速集聚整合的趋势"[1]。毕马威中国交易战略与并购融资主管合伙人王虹指出,"中国的并购市场正从规模导向迈向价值创造新阶段"[1]。
KPMG released the "Global M&A Trends and China M&A Market Outlook" report, revealing that global mergers and acquisitions are rebounding, though growth remains uneven across regions.[1] The research, which surveyed over 700 M&A participants across 20 countries and territories worldwide, indicates that Asia-Pacific and the Americas maintain relatively optimistic outlooks, while Europe, the Middle East, and Africa show more cautious sentiment.[1]
China's domestic M&A market displays distinct structural characteristics as it enters a new development phase.[1] Transaction volumes have remained subdued, yet the average deal size has expanded significantly.[1] Strategic policy has catalyzed a pronounced shift toward manufacturing and technology sectors, particularly in semiconductors and new energy industries.[1] State-owned enterprises are increasingly concentrating their integration and investment efforts on strategically important emerging industries.[1]

Lin Lin, KPMG's China Deal Advisory Services Principal, stated that "the domestic M&A market is accelerating consolidation in strategic industries within the framework of new productive force strategy."[1] Wang Hong, KPMG's China Deal Strategy and M&A Financing Principal, added that "China's M&A market is transitioning from a scale-driven approach to a new stage focused on value creation."[1] Artificial intelligence has begun embedding itself into due diligence, modeling, and integration planning processes globally.[1]
